    My experience with MacBookPro A1990 shorted

    Hello,

    just want to share my experience with my macbook pro 15" that I bought in dec 2019.
    For a few months, the screen was not working (just black) without any reason (no spill, no stepped on it, nothing except covid ), it was working fine on an external display.
    I started to browse the web and found some «*flexgate*» posts so I tried this way: I started to cut the wrong flex, and as I had the naked board in front of me, I decided to check some caps (I am a beginner in electronics and micro soldering)
    I got continuity on all the caps of the LCD circuit, showing that the main power rail for the displays PPVOUT_S0_LCDBKLT was shorted to ground…
    I removed all caps one by one (C8460—>C8473, CC785—>CC788, CC70A), then a bunch of other components and also the diode isolating the LCD circuit (D8410) but still have the short. I even removed the connector J8500.
    In the meantime, I received a thermal camera I ordered and I used it with voltage injection and finally found the root cause: a short inside the board located under C8471 and C8472!
    I had nothing to lose so I digged at that location with surgical knifes and found some blackish residue indicating a short between 1st (GND) and 2nd layer (PPVOUT), I scrapped until I tested no short with the multimeter. I cleaned and I filled the hole with UV mask.
    I resoldered all components, the connector, still no short and now I have to remount everything (didn't find time yet). Hope the screen will work (I am afraid that the short has been caused by something bigger…)
    I posted 3 pictures of the «*hole*» and one of the board area where the short was.
